Following up on something I mentioned in last night’s council meeting blog, Council members Cindy Rushefsky & John Wylie will be holding a town hall meeting for Zones 2 and 4. The meeting will happen on Thursday November 29th from 7 to 9pm at the Brentwood Branch Library Community Room (2214 Brentwood Blvd.) While the meeting is intended for residents of those zones it is open to anyone.
Now, if it wasn’t enough fun to be able to have at it on two of our council members you can also pepper questions to City Manager Bob Cumley, Police Chief Lynn Rowe, Traffic Engineer Earl Newman, Parks Director Jodie Adams, Economic Development Director Mary Lilly Smith, City Utilities Associate General Manager Scott Miller and Public Information Director Louise Whall.
